Follow the leader

 

As a former Marine, the last person I would want to follow is someone like Mitt Romney. Between the Korean and Cold Wars I’ve come to know some real tough leaders, who lead by example and who I would follow across a sea of burning oil, with neither fear nor question.

Mr. Romney neither looks the part nor does he sound like a commander-in-chief, and Paul Ryan certainly doesn’t stand out. I’d follow someone who’s not afraid to shout, “Let’s go kill the enemy. Follow me!”

Chesty Puller, where are you now that we need you again?

Arnold Pakula, Pembroke Pines
